mysql存储过程示例CREATE DEFINER=`root`@`localhost` PROCEDURE `p_blog`( in _organization
原创 2022-11-29 15:43:16
62阅读
查看全部的存储过程:show procedure status;user 表:table_belongto_user表结构:结果:。。。 中间省略。。。实现,1(min)-33(max),插入的添加。 #DELIMITER $$ 可选改变终止符 DROP PROCEDURE IF EXISTS `broadcastTables` create PROCEDURE broadcastT
1.创建mysql存储过程p3 (先更改结束符 delimiter $)  create procedure p3(IN nameid int, OUT person_name varchar(10))  nameid是传进来的参数,person_name是输出类型的参数  begin   select * from t_user;&nbs
原创 2012-03-15 14:15:10
570阅读
转自:://.cnblogs./zhuawang/p/4185302.html
转载 2017-02-10 12:16:00
94阅读
2评论
#存储过程测试#无内容返回DELIMITER $$DROP PROCEDURE IF EXISTS `getCount` $$CREATE PROCEDURE `getCount`()BEGIN  SELECT 'Hello Word!' ;END $$DELIMITER ;#存储过程测试 if语句DELIMITER $$DROP PROCEDURE IF EXISTS `getCoun
原创 2014-05-28 11:03:17
1808阅读
1.      存储过程简介 我们常用的操作数据库语言SQL语句在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。一个存储过程是一个可编程的函数,它在数据库中创建并保存。
检测方法 show create procedure userMenuInit; --查询是否存在函数 drop procedure userMenuInit; --删除函数方法 创建函数 create procedure userMenuInit(in oid int) --创建函数 begin declare i int default 1; while i <= oid do INSE
原创 2023-07-27 14:40:50
61阅读
1点赞
基础查询首先创建一张students学生表,增加字段与插入数据如下创建不带参数的存储
原创 2022-10-12 14:44:18
210阅读
 mysql 存储过程简单例子  -- 定义新的语句分隔符//delimiter //create procedure pd016()begin -- ----------------
原创 2023-06-14 00:20:25
20阅读
drop procedure if exists pro2;create procedure pro2()begin DECLARE param VARCHAR(100); set param='你好'; if param='你好' then select NOW(); elseif param=' ...
转载 2021-11-03 15:00:00
263阅读
2评论
 存储过程如同一门程序设计语言,同样包含了数据类型、流程控制、输入和输出和它自己的函数库。 --------------------基本语法--------------------一.创建存储过程 create procedure sp_name() begin ......... end二.调用存储过程 1.基本语法:call sp_name() 注意:存储过程名称后面必须加括号,哪怕
原创 2023-12-20 12:18:46
117阅读
拥有一个大型数据集并且只需要获取特定数量的行,这就是 LIMIT子句的存在原因。它允许限制 SQL 查询语句返回的结果中的行数。分页是指将大型数据集划分为较小部分的过程。通过一次获取小块数据来更快地向用户发送数据的能力是使用分页的好处之一。工作原理分页的工作原理是定义每个请求的结果中的最大行数以及所请求的页面。下表表示名为users的表上的项目,该表将用作示例。+----+----------+
转载 2023-06-09 11:28:01
74阅读
2013-12-131.MySQL的事务支持不是绑定在MySQL服务器本身,而是与存储引擎相关: MyISAM:不支持事务,用于只读程序提高性能  ; InnoDB:支持ACID事务、行级锁、并发;2.隔离级别: 隔离级别决定了一个session中的事务可能对另一个session的影响、并发session对数据库的操作、一个session中所见数据的一致性;
原创 2013-12-13 17:09:48
1587阅读
原文来自https://godruoyi.com/artiles/...这个可以作为mySql存储过程的入门资料。存储过程简单来说,就是为以后的使用而保存的一条或多条MySQL语句的集合。可将其视为批件,虽然它们的作用不仅限于批处理。在我看来, 存储过程就是有业务逻辑和流程的集合, 可以在存储过程中创建表,更新数据, 删除等等。为什么要使用存储过程通过把处理封装在容易使用的单元中,简化复杂的操作
转载 2016-12-19 17:07:35
1934阅读
create procedure bo12345 (ename varchar2,newsal number) is begin update emp set sal=newsal where ename='scott'; end; / 执行过程 exec 过程名 +必要参数 call 过程名 +必要参数 两者皆可以 输入必要参数时注意大
原创 2013-08-26 17:42:34
435阅读
学习资料: MySQL存储过程
转载 2017-06-19 19:34:00
117阅读
  1.存储过程简介 我们常用的操作数据库语言SQL语句在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。 一个存储过程是一个可编程的函数,它在数据库中创建并保存。它可以有SQL语句和一些特殊的控制结构组成。当希望在不同的应用程
转载 2021-07-09 13:52:04
1033阅读
mysql存储过程详解 1. 存储过程简介 我们常用的操作数据库语言SQL语句在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。
转载 2015-01-20 11:16:00
1222阅读
2评论
存储过程(procedure)是Mysql在标准的sql语言上的扩展. 存储过程不仅允许嵌入sql语言,还可以定义变量,允许使用条件语句和循环语句,这样使得它的功能变得更加强大。1.创建create procedure 过程名(参数1…) begin declare 变量名 类型; 执行语句; end$$如:(1)不带参数delimiter $$ //修改语句结束标示
存储过程简介     我们常用的操作数据库语言SQL语句在执行的时候需要要先编译,然后执行,而存储过程(Stored Procedure)是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名字并给定参数(如果该存储过程带有参数)来调用执行它。    一个存储过程是一个可编程的
转载 精选 2015-03-27 13:17:16
1160阅读
  • 1
  • 2
  • 3
  • 4
  • 5